From Gainesville to Seabrook by bus and metro
To get from Gainesville to Seabrook in Washington, D.C. - Baltimore, MD, you’ll need to take one bus line and 2 metro lines: take the 61 bus from Limestone Commuter Lot station to Tysons Corner Metro Station Arrivals station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the METRORAIL SILVER LINE metro and finally take the METRORAIL ORANGE LINE metro from East Falls Church station to New Carrollton Metro Station station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 2 hr 36 min. The ride fare is $15.20.
